Overview

The nVent SpectraCool Slim Fit Indoor AC S16 (SKU: S164046G060) provides 4000 Watts (approx. 13,500 BTU/hr) of cooling for industrial enclosures. Operating at 460V, 3-phase, this unit features a slim design for space efficiency and offers three mounting options: fully recessed, partial recessed, and surface mount. It utilizes an energy-efficient rotary compressor and R134a refrigerant. Active condensate management prevents dripping, and dust-resistant coils allow for filterless operation in many environments, with an optional easy filter replacement. The SpectraCool S16 operates between 50°F and 131°F ambient and 68°F to 131°F internal temperatures. It is UL/cUL Listed Type 12, CE, and EAC certified with IP54 internal loop and IP34 external loop protection. The light gray (RAL 7035) powder-coat finish ensures durability. The Remote Access Control (RAC) option enables worldwide monitoring. Applications include industrial automation, machine tools, automotive manufacturing, packaging handling, and material handling systems.

How to Install SPECTRACOOL Slim Fit Surface-Mount Air Conditioners

This guide provides step-by-step instructions for the safe installation, electrical connection, and initial setup of SPECTRACOOL Slim Fit Surface-Mount Air Conditioners.

Estimated time: 1h

Tools needed:

Screwdriver, Wire strippers, Multimeter

Supplies needed:

Copper conductors, Mounting gasket kit, Grub screws, Washers, Nuts, Circuit breaker or time-delay fuse

  1. Inspect and Position Air Conditioner

    Inspect the air conditioner and verify its correct functionality before mounting. If the unit has been in a horizontal position, place it in an upright, vertical, or mounting position for a minimum of five minutes before operating to prevent permanent damage to the refrigeration compressor.

  2. Prepare for Electrical Connection

    Refer to the unit's nameplate for proper electrical current requirements. Ensure the minimum circuit ampacity is at least 125% of the unit's amperage and within +/- 10% of the voltage shown on the nameplate. Use a higher ampere rated circuit breaker or time-delay fuse, closest to the nominal ampere rating, to protect the system. Do not connect other equipment to this circuit to prevent overloading.

  3. Connect Power Supply

    Loosen the screw on the evaporator access panel and remove the power access panel. Route the copper power supply wire through the strain relief. Connect the wires to the terminal block according to the label. Reinstall the power access panel and screw, then tighten the screw on the strain relief to secure the supply wire. Ensure power supply wiring is restrained to prevent contact with the internal fan.

  4. Verify 3-Phase Operation (Optional)

    For optional 3-phase operation, apply power and observe the phase monitor green light to ensure the proper phase connection order.

  5. Perform Initial Operation Test

    Immediately after applying power, verify that the evaporator blower (enclosure air) starts running. Set the cooling controller set point below the ambient temperature and operate the air conditioner with the compressor running for five to ten minutes to confirm proper functionality. Condenser air temperatures should be warmer than normal room temperatures within a few minutes.

  6. Connect Optional Door Switch

    If a door switch is available, remove the jumper from terminals 3 and 4 of the door switch terminal block on the back of the unit. Connect the door switch to these two terminals. The door switch only supports a floating connection, with no external voltages.

  7. Prepare Enclosure and Install Gasket

    Refer to the appropriate enclosure cutout diagram (Figure 5, 6, 7, 8, or 9 in the manual) for your specific unit to prepare the mounting surface. Using the mounting gasket kit provided with the unit, install the gasket to the air conditioner.

  8. Mount Air Conditioner to Enclosure

    Screw the supplied grub screws into the blind nuts on the rear of the unit. Carefully mount the air conditioner to the enclosure, being cautious not to damage the mounting gasket, as it forms the seal between the air conditioner and the enclosure. Avoid dragging the air conditioner with the gasket attached to prevent rips or tears. Secure the unit using the supplied washers and nuts.

  9. Adjust Controller Set Point

    The controller is factory-wired and programmed to energize when power is applied. Adjust the controller to your desired cabinet temperature. Refer to the factory default cooling differential settings (e.g., 35°C turn-on/30°C turn-off or 87°F turn-on/80°F turn-off) as a guide.

What is nVent's warranty policy?

nVent offers a standard 18-month warranty from invoicing date for most automation products, covering defects in workmanship and materials. The warranty requires proper transportation, handling, storage, and installation within specified environmental conditions. Warranty coverage includes repair or replacement at nVent's discretion, with certain conditions such as authorized service repairs and operation within designed capacity limits.
